Understanding the Probability Landscape
At its heart, the gameplay hinges on probability. Each peg presents a 50/50 choice for the disc: deflect left or deflect right. However, the cumulative effect of numerous pegs creates a distribution that heavily favors the center. While any slot at the bottom is possible, the slots closer to the center have a significantly higher probability of being hit. This isn’t simply intuition; it’s a mathematical certainty derived from the binomial distribution. Players who recognize this underlying principle can begin to develop strategies, or at least adjust their expectations accordingly. The apparent randomness masks a predictable pattern when analyzed over a large number of drops.

The Impact of Peg Density and Arrangement
The density of pegs and their specific arrangement dramatically affect the outcome. A board with more pegs will generally result in a more predictable, centralized distribution. Conversely, a board with fewer pegs introduces greater volatility, potentially leading to more extreme outcomes – both very high and very low rewards. The spacing between pegs also matters; closer spacing forces more frequent deflections, pushing the disc towards the center, while wider spacing allows for longer, potentially more erratic runs. Analyzing the physical configuration of the board is therefore a crucial part of developing a winning approach.
Beyond simple density, the pattern of peg arrangement influences the probability distribution. Boards with symmetrical patterns tend to produce more symmetrical outcomes, while asymmetrical arrangements can introduce biases towards certain sections. Designers often employ complex patterns to create a balance between predictability and excitement, ensuring that the game remains engaging for players of all skill levels. Calculating Expected Value
The expected value (EV) is calculated by multiplying each possible outcome by its probability and then summing the results. For example, if there's a 40% chance of winning $1, a 30% chance of winning $5, and a 30% chance of winning nothing, the EV would be (0.40 $1) + (0.30 $5) + (0.30 $0) = $1.90. A positive EV indicates a potentially profitable game, while a negative EV suggests the opposite. However, it’s vital to remember that EV is a theoretical calculation based on a large number of trials and doesn’t guarantee results in any individual game.

The Psychological Aspects of Gameplay
Beyond the mathematical probabilities, the enjoyment of plinko is deeply rooted in psychological factors. The visual spectacle of the disc cascading down the board is inherently captivating, triggering a dopamine rush with each bounce. The anticipation of the outcome creates a sense of excitement and suspense, even for players who understand the underlying probabilities. This is why the game is so popular in entertainment venues where the goal is to offer a visually stimulating and engaging experience. The simplicity of the game is a key part of its appeal, needing little explanation or prior gaming knowledge.
The near-miss effect – when the disc narrowly misses a high-value slot – can be particularly potent, encouraging players to try again in the hope of hitting the jackpot. This is a common psychological phenomenon observed in many forms of gambling and contributes to the game’s addictive potential. The perception of control, even if illusory, can also enhance engagement. Players may believe they can influence the outcome through subtle adjustments to their drop point, even though the game is largely based on chance. This illusion of control adds to the overall excitement.
